Middle/Senior Python Engineer (offline)

Product Overview:

Our product empowers more than 27,000 growing organizations to thrive by taking the work out of document workflow. It is an all-in-one document workflow automation platform that helps fast scaling teams accelerate the ability to create, manage, and sign digital documents including proposals, quotes, contracts, and more.

Team Culture:

The team is known for work-life balance, kind co-workers, commitment to learning, making an impact, having fun and being empathetic (both to our colleagues and our customers). Our team members are located all over the globe and stay connected with the help of technology and ensure that everyone on team feels, well, like a team.

We are looking for people that believe in our culture and are ready to develop secure, reliable and scalable product solutions within our fast-growing business.

In this role you will:
- Participate in the whole development process from backlog refinement and testing to launching product features and technical improvements
- Build and maintain application architecture
- Actively collaborate with product managers and scrum masters
- Follow and contribute to agile development processes (we use Scrum framework).

Our stack:
- Microservices
- Python, Django
- asyncio
- AWS
- PostgreSQL
- NATS, Kafka
- Docker, Kubernetes

About you:
- At least 4+ years of development experience with Python
- Strong understanding and experience in asyncio
- Experience with any relational databases (SQL queries, migrations, optimization)
- Solid experience with message queues (e.g. RabbitMQ, NATS, Kafka)
- Good understanding of the development cycle from requirements analysis and deployment to application monitoring
- Hands-on experience of developing a microservice architecture

We offer:
- 20 days of vacation per year (100% paid)
- 15 sick leaves per year (100% paid)
- State holidays
- Medical insurance (after probation period)
- Fitness club membership (after probation period)p
- Company legal and accounting support
- Office breakfasts, snacks, beverages, and cheer-up events
- Flexible working hours without time trackers

About United Software

United Software builds and operates dedicated teams for businesses. Our mission is to connect mature businesses and dynamic startups with unique local talents for the synergy magic to happen. We help more than 30 companies worldwide to fill up positions of any tech stack and seniority level, including companies like Virgin and Uber.

The teams we build for our clients work independently on the project, without any excessive bureaucracy. We organize the optimal working conditions: flexible work schedule, different activities and team building, medical insurance, premium sport & fitness, 20 business days of paid vacation, and of course a cozy kitchen with different snacks, sweets, and drinks.

Company website:
http://usoftware.co/

DOU company page:
https://jobs.dou.ua/companies/united-software-solutions/

The job ad is no longer active
Job unpublished on 15 November 2021

Look at the current jobs Python Kyiv→